Romelu Lukaku claims he opted against a move to Juventus in order to stay at Everton.
Belgium international Lukaku joined Everton from Chelsea in 2014 for a reported club record fee of £28million after an impressive loan spell at Goodison Park.
The 23-year-old has made 130 appearances in all competitions for the Merseyside club and scored 61 goals, but was linked with an exit during the previous transfer window.
Chelsea were reportedly interested in re-signing the Belgian, while Juve were also touted as a potential destination.
Despite missing out on continental football by staying at Everton, Lukaku felt it was the right decision to stay, though he admitted the club did not give him much choice.

Friday s games in the English Football League have been postponed following the death of Queen Elizabeth II.
Her Majesty passed away at her home in Balmoral on Thursday at the age of 96.
Norwich City were scheduled to visit Burnley in the Championship on Friday, while Tranmere Rovers and Stockport Country were set to meet in League Two.
Both games have now been called off, with the EFL confirming a decision will be made on the rest of the weekend s games on Friday.

Casper Ruud is looking to follow in the footsteps of compatriot Erling Haaland by putting Norway on the map ahead of his US Open final appearance.
Ruud is the first Norwegian male player to appear in the championship match at Flushing Meadows, where he will play Carlos Alcaraz on Sunday, with the winner also set to become the new world number one.
Runner-up to Rafael Nadal at the French Open in June, the fifth seed would become only the fourth player from Scandinavia to top the ATP rankings should he prevail at Arthur Ashe Stadium after Bjorn Borg, Mats Wilander and Stefan Edberg.
Ruud is not the only Norwegian sportsman to be enjoying an impressive spell of form. Indeed, compatriot Haaland has made a blistering start to life at Manchester City.

New Celtic manager Tony Mowbray will travel to Aberdeen in his first Scottish Premier League match, while champions Rangers begin their title defence at home to Falkirk.
Mowbray, who was appointed as Hoops boss on Tuesday, found out Celtic s schedule for the 2009-10 campaign as the SPL fixtures were announced on Wednesday.
The opening fixtures will take place on August 15. But the first eagerly anticipated Old Firm derby between Rangers and Celtic at Ibrox comes on October 3.
Rangers, who ended Celtic s three-year reign as Scottish champions when they clinched the title last season, are away to their Glasgow rivals on January 2.
Walter Smith s side face their third clash of the season against Celtic at home on February 27.

Theodor Gebre Selassie has put pen to paper on a new contract at Werder Bremen.
Werder Bremen defender Theodor Gebre Selassie has signed a new three-and-a-half-year contract, the club have confirmed.
The 28-year-old right-back joined Bremen from Slovan Liberec in 2012 and has gone on to make 69 Bundesliga appearances.
Gebre Selassie had less than 18 months left to run on his current deal and the extension ties him to the club until June 2018.
And sporting director Thomas Eichin was relieved to secure the long-term future of the Czech Republic full-back.
Theo is a very important player for us and an extraordinary person who commands great confidence within the team, Eichin told Bremen s official website.

Jurgen Klopp is set to be formally announced as Liverpool manager on Friday after the Premier League side called a news conference for a major club announcement .
The former Borussia Dortmund boss is the front-runner to replace Brendan Rodgers, who was sacked on Sunday, and Klopp was pictured preparing to board a flight from Dortmund to Liverpool on Thursday.
Reports have suggested he will put pen to paper on a three-year contract at Anfield before his unveiling on Merseyside.
Liverpool Football Club can confirm a press conference will be held at 10am BST on Friday morning at Anfield for a major club announcement, read a statement on the club s official website.

Paris Saint-Germain boss Christophe Galtier insists he has never thought about taking the captaincy away from Marquinhos, pushing back at the Brazilian s critics.
Under the former Lille and Nice boss, the Ligue 1 champions have enjoyed a bright start to the new season, aided by revived performances from Neymar and Lionel Messi in attack.
It has not always been the same story at the back, though, with Marquinhos coming in for some criticism amid suggestions the club would be better suited with another captain on the pitch.
Speaking ahead of his side s final match ahead of the international break against Lyon, Galtier said he has not considered changing captains and defended the centre-back s performances.

Arsenal returned to the Premier League summit with a dominant 3-0 victory at Brentford, where Fabio Vieira scored on his first league start on Sunday.
Mikel Arteta s side saw their winning start ended by defeat at Manchester United in their previous league match, but they responded in emphatic fashion to move a point clear of Manchester City and Tottenham.
First-half goals from William Saliba and Gabriel Jesus put Arsenal in control, before Vieira – in for the injured Martin Odegaard – added a brilliant third after the interval.
With the points safe, Ethan Nwaneri, aged just 15 years and 181 days, became the youngest player in Premier League history as he appeared from the Arsenal bench for the closing stages.

Sevilla president Jose Maria del Nido has been sentenced to seven years in jail for charges relating to corruption.
The 56-year-old was sentenced by the Supreme Court in Madrid at a hearing on Thursday following accusations that he, along with former mayor Julian Munoz, diverted money out of the municipality of Marbella s public accounts while working there as a lawyer between 1999 and 2003.
Sevilla have confirmed the sentence originally dished out by the provincial court of Malaga in 2011 has been cut by six months following Del Nido s appeal, with reports suggesting the court took into account the charges of embezzlement and perversion of justice, but not a third allegation of fraud.
